Output dffdf4c9c176641a7d55f882a9b27ddac9ca79fcea4f0b809dfd4bb76bb571d7:27

value
425932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d2843849f506a81e916695e0d38f5bd40317909 OP_EQUAL
address
3JwBsNcwhPerKTTUDLXg6CTbLSPtrptXEi
transaction
dffdf4c9c176641a7d55f882a9b27ddac9ca79fcea4f0b809dfd4bb76bb571d7
spent
true